Abstract

The utility model discloses an elastic mechanical sealing device for a sewage pump, which comprises a left outer pipe, a right outer pipe, a feeding protective pipe, a discharging protective pipe, a transmission pipe, a supporting block, a movable block and an elastic supporting block, wherein a corrugated expansion pipe is fixedly connected to the outer wall periphery of the right end of the left outer pipe, a right outer pipe is fixedly connected to the outer wall periphery of the right end of the corrugated expansion pipe, a supporting block is fixedly connected to the outer wall periphery of the left outer pipe in sequence, a movable block is fixedly connected to the outer wall periphery of the right outer pipe in sequence, an elastic rod is fixedly connected to the right side of the supporting block close to the middle end, an elastic expansion cavity is arranged on the inner wall of the movable block, and the right end of the elastic rod is provided with an expansion spring through the inner wall of the elastic expansion cavity, which relates to the technical field of mechanical sealing devices, improves the coping ability and the sealing performance of the mechanical sealing structure when facing the transverse impact, and the coping ability and the sealing performance of the mechanical sealing structure when facing the longitudinal impact, the problem of operation vibration after the mechanical sealing structure is arranged is solved.

Background
The sewage pump belongs to one of centrifugal impurity pumps, and has various forms, such as a submersible type sewage pump and a dry type sewage pump, wherein the most common submersible type sewage pump is a QW type submersible sewage pump, the most common dry type sewage pump is a W type horizontal sewage pump and a WL type vertical sewage pump, and the sewage pump is mainly used for conveying municipal sewage, excrement or a medium containing solid particles such as fibers, paper scraps and the like in liquid, so that a plurality of auxiliary matching devices such as mechanical sealing devices are required in the use of the sewage pump, but the mechanical sealing devices for the traditional sewage pump still have a plurality of problems in use.
Traditional mechanical seal device for sewage pump exists when using: 1. as the sewage pump pipeline can be subjected to the transverse impact of the pressurized sewage when in use, the problems of strength reduction and sealing damage can be caused in the transverse connection area after long-time use. 2. Meanwhile, the impact of the sewage pump pipeline after pressurization is not only transverse, but also can cause longitudinal impact damage to an externally wrapped sealing joint. 3. Meanwhile, vibration caused by the operation of the sewage pump can be transmitted to the sealing area, so that the problem of poor anti-vibration effect after the sealing area is arranged exists.

Drawings
FIG. 1 is an overall structure diagram of the present invention;
FIG. 2 is a front sectional view of the overall structure of the present invention;
FIG. 3 is a partial sectional view of the support block area of the present invention;
fig. 4 is a front view of the overall structure of the present invention.
In the figure: the device comprises a left outer pipe-1, a right outer pipe-2, a protective inlet pipe-3, a protective outlet pipe-4, a transmission pipe-5, a supporting block-6, a movable block-7, an elastic rod-8, a telescopic spring-9, an elastic telescopic cavity-10, a corrugated telescopic pipe-11, a transmission pipe sealing ring-12, an elastic supporting block-13, a first filling block-14, an end face sealing ring-15 and a second filling block-16.

Referring to fig. 1-4, an embodiment of the present invention provides a technical solution: an elastic mechanical sealing device for a sewage pump comprises a left outer pipe 1, a right outer pipe 2, a feeding protection pipe 3, a discharging protection pipe 4, a transmission pipe 5, a supporting block 6, a movable block 7 and an elastic supporting block 13, wherein a corrugated expansion pipe 11 is fixedly connected to the outer wall of the right end of the left outer pipe 1 for a circle and can provide a certain elastic expansion stroke, the outer wall of the right end of the corrugated expansion pipe 11 for a circle is fixedly connected to the right outer pipe 2 for a circle and can wrap and connect the outer end strokes of the left outer pipe 1 and the right outer pipe 2, the supporting block 6 is fixedly connected to the outer wall of the left outer pipe 1 for a circle in sequence and can stably support an external elastic rod 8, the movable block 7 is fixedly connected to the outer wall of the right outer pipe for a circle and can movably support the external elastic rod 8 and an expansion spring 9, the elastic rod 8 is fixedly connected to the right side of the supporting block 6 close to the middle end, and the inner wall of the movable block 7 is provided with an elastic expansion cavity 10, and the right ends of the elastic rods 8 are provided with telescopic springs 9 through the inner walls of the elastic telescopic cavities 10. First filling blocks 14 are uniformly arranged on the inner wall of the left outer pipe 1 by the outer wall of the transmission pipe 5 in a circle, second filling blocks 16 are uniformly arranged on the inner wall of the right outer pipe 2 by the outer wall of the transmission pipe 5 in a circle, and the inner walls of the left outer pipe 1 and the right outer pipe 2 can be completely filled with the filling materials to continuously maintain the internal sealing performance of the device.
The left side of the left outer pipe 1 is provided with a protective pipe 3 through a transmission pipe 5 outer wall for a circle, the left end of the inner wall of the left outer pipe 1 is provided with an end face sealing ring 15 through a transmission pipe 5 outer wall for a circle, and the sealing performance and the anti-vibration effect of the left end of the device can be further improved through the matching of the protective pipe 3 and the end face sealing ring 15.
The right side of the right outer pipe 2 is provided with an outlet protective pipe 4 through the transmission pipe 5 in a circle, the right end of the inner wall of the right outer pipe 2 is provided with an end face sealing ring 15 through the transmission pipe 5 in a circle, and the sealing performance and the anti-vibration effect of the right end of the device can be further improved through the matching of the outlet protective pipe 4 and the end face sealing ring 15.
The working principle is as follows: when the device is used, an operator needs to install and connect the elastic mechanical sealing device and a sewage pump pipeline in a related matching way, when the mechanical sealing device encounters transverse impact after being arranged, the left outer pipe 1, the right outer pipe 2 and the transmission pipe 5 inside the device all generate left and right impact displacement, at the moment, a supporting block 6 is sequentially arranged on one circle of the outer wall of the left outer pipe 1, a movable block 7 is sequentially arranged on one circle of the outer wall of the right outer pipe 2, elastic rods 8 are connected to the right sides of the supporting blocks 6 close to the middle ends, elastic telescopic cavities 10 are respectively arranged on the inner walls of the movable blocks 7, telescopic springs 9 are respectively arranged at the right ends of the elastic rods 8 through the inner walls of the elastic telescopic cavities 10, the elastic rods 8 can be supported in the elastic telescopic cavities 10 by virtue of resilience of the telescopic springs 9 to contract and absorb transverse impact force in a reciprocating manner, meanwhile, corrugated telescopic pipes 11 arranged at the middle ends can move for a certain elastic deformation stroke of the device, when the device encounters longitudinal impact after being arranged, because 5 middle section outer walls a week of transmission pipe is equipped with defeated pipe sealing ring 12, and be equipped with elasticity kicker 13 in proper order through defeated pipe sealing ring 12 outer wall a week, transmission pipe 5 can fully transmit the impact force to the elasticity kicker 13 region that a week was equipped with, elasticity kicker 13 alright progressively dissolve with the stable stay of impact force through left outer tube 1 and right outer tube 2, through advancing pillar 3, go out the leakproofness and the anti-seismic effect at pillar 4 and the cooperation of terminal surface sealing ring 15 can further promote the device both ends, first packing block 14 and second packing block 16 can be through all being equipped with the packing at left outer tube 1 and the 2 inner walls of right outer tube comprehensively, continuously keep the inside leakproofness of device.
